207 changes: 207 additions & 0 deletions api/openai/files.go
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,207 @@
package openai

import (
"encoding/json"
"errors"
"fmt"
config "github.com/go-skynet/LocalAI/api/config"
"github.com/go-skynet/LocalAI/api/options"
"github.com/go-skynet/LocalAI/pkg/utils"
"github.com/gofiber/fiber/v2"
"github.com/rs/zerolog/log"
"os"
"path/filepath"
"time"
)

var uploadedFiles []File

// File represents the structure of a file object from the OpenAI API.
type File struct {
ID string `json:"id"` // Unique identifier for the file
Object string `json:"object"` // Type of the object (e.g., "file")
Bytes int `json:"bytes"` // Size of the file in bytes
CreatedAt time.Time `json:"created_at"` // The time at which the file was created
Filename string `json:"filename"` // The name of the file
Purpose string `json:"purpose"` // The purpose of the file (e.g., "fine-tune", "classifications", etc.)
}

func saveUploadConfig(uploadDir string) {
file, err := json.MarshalIndent(uploadedFiles, "", " ")
if err != nil {
log.Error().Msgf("Failed to JSON marshal the uploadedFiles: %s", err)
}

err = os.WriteFile(filepath.Join(uploadDir, "uploadedFiles.json"), file, 0644)
if err != nil {
log.Error().Msgf("Failed to save uploadedFiles to file: %s", err)
}
}

func LoadUploadConfig(uploadPath string) {
file, err := os.ReadFile(filepath.Join(uploadPath, "uploadedFiles.json"))
if err != nil {
log.Error().Msgf("Failed to read file: %s", err)
} else {
err = json.Unmarshal(file, &uploadedFiles)
if err != nil {
log.Error().Msgf("Failed to JSON unmarshal the file into uploadedFiles: %s", err)
}
}
}

// UploadFilesEndpoint https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/files/create
func UploadFilesEndpoint(cm *config.ConfigLoader, o *options.Option) func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
return func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
file, err := c.FormFile("file")
if err != nil {
return err
}

// Check the file size
if file.Size > int64(o.UploadLimitMB*1024*1024) {
return c.Status(fiber.StatusBadRequest).SendString(fmt.Sprintf("File size %d exceeds upload limit %d", file.Size, o.UploadLimitMB))
}

purpose := c.FormValue("purpose", "") //TODO put in purpose dirs
if purpose == "" {
return c.Status(fiber.StatusBadRequest).SendString("Purpose is not defined")
}

// Sanitize the filename to prevent directory traversal
filename := utils.SanitizeFileName(file.Filename)

savePath := filepath.Join(o.UploadDir, filename)

// Check if file already exists
if _, err := os.Stat(savePath); !os.IsNotExist(err) {
return c.Status(fiber.StatusBadRequest).SendString("File already exists")
}

err = c.SaveFile(file, savePath)
if err != nil {
return c.Status(fiber.StatusInternalServerError).SendString("Failed to save file: " + err.Error())
}

f := File{
ID: fmt.Sprintf("file-%d", time.Now().Unix()),
Object: "file",
Bytes: int(file.Size),
CreatedAt: time.Now(),
Filename: file.Filename,
Purpose: purpose,
}

uploadedFiles = append(uploadedFiles, f)
saveUploadConfig(o.UploadDir)
return c.Status(fiber.StatusOK).JSON(f)
}
}

// ListFilesEndpoint https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/files/list
func ListFilesEndpoint(cm *config.ConfigLoader, o *options.Option) func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
type ListFiles struct {
Data []File
Object string
}

return func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
var listFiles ListFiles

purpose := c.Query("purpose")
if purpose == "" {
listFiles.Data = uploadedFiles
} else {
for _, f := range uploadedFiles {
if purpose == f.Purpose {
listFiles.Data = append(listFiles.Data, f)
}
}
}
listFiles.Object = "list"
return c.Status(fiber.StatusOK).JSON(listFiles)
}
}

func getFileFromRequest(c *fiber.Ctx) (*File, error) {
id := c.Params("file_id")
if id == "" {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("file_id parameter is required")
}

for _, f := range uploadedFiles {
if id == f.ID {
return &f, nil
}
}

return nil, fmt.Errorf("unable to find file id %s", id)
}

// GetFilesEndpoint https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/files/retrieve
func GetFilesEndpoint(cm *config.ConfigLoader, o *options.Option) func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
return func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
file, err := getFileFromRequest(c)
if err != nil {
return c.Status(fiber.StatusInternalServerError).SendString(err.Error())
}

return c.JSON(file)
}
}

// DeleteFilesEndpoint https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/files/delete
func DeleteFilesEndpoint(cm *config.ConfigLoader, o *options.Option) func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
type DeleteStatus struct {
Id string
Object string
Deleted bool
}

return func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
file, err := getFileFromRequest(c)
if err != nil {
return c.Status(fiber.StatusInternalServerError).SendString(err.Error())
}

err = os.Remove(filepath.Join(o.UploadDir, file.Filename))
if err != nil {
// If the file doesn't exist then we should just continue to remove it
if !errors.Is(err, os.ErrNotExist) {
return c.Status(fiber.StatusInternalServerError).SendString(fmt.Sprintf("Unable to delete file: %s, %v", file.Filename, err))
}
}

// Remove upload from list
for i, f := range uploadedFiles {
if f.ID == file.ID {
uploadedFiles = append(uploadedFiles[:i], uploadedFiles[i+1:]...)
break
}
}

saveUploadConfig(o.UploadDir)
return c.JSON(DeleteStatus{
Id: file.ID,
Object: "file",
Deleted: true,
})
}
}

// GetFilesContentsEndpoint https://platform.openai.com/docs/api-reference/files/retrieve-contents
func GetFilesContentsEndpoint(cm *config.ConfigLoader, o *options.Option) func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
return func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
file, err := getFileFromRequest(c)
if err != nil {
return c.Status(fiber.StatusInternalServerError).SendString(err.Error())
}

fileContents, err := os.ReadFile(filepath.Join(o.UploadDir, file.Filename))
if err != nil {
return c.Status(fiber.StatusInternalServerError).SendString(err.Error())
}

return c.Send(fileContents)
}
}
